5
解围, 清除
a defensive play that drives the ball away from the goal area
A clearance is a defensive action in sports like soccer, hockey, or rugby, where a player kicks or hits the ball away from their own goal area to prevent the opposing team from scoring. This is typically done when the defense is under pressure and needs to move the ball out of a dangerous position. A clearance can be made by kicking, heading, or passing the ball to a teammate or downfield, aiming to gain space and control. It is an important move for relieving pressure on the defense.
- The defender made a crucial clearance to relieve pressure on the defense.
